Different Types of San Diego California Employee Transfer Requests: 1. Department Transfer Request: This type of transfer request involves an employee seeking a transfer to a different department within their current organization. It may be motivated by a desire to explore different roles, acquire new skills, or work with a specific team. 2. Location Transfer Request: A location transfer request entails an employee requesting to relocate to a different office or branch of their company in San Diego, California. This could be driven by personal circumstances, family commitments, or the availability of better opportunities in another area. 3. Position Transfer Request: In this type of transfer request, an employee seeks a transfer to a different position within the same organization. This could involve a lateral move to a different role or a promotion to a higher-level position. 4. Temporary Transfer Request: Occasionally, an employee may request a temporary transfer to a different department or location for a specific duration or project. Such requests are made to gain new experiences, collaborate with different teams, or contribute their skills to initiatives requiring specialized expertise. How to Write a Transfer Request Letter Be Professional. Your letter should be written in standard business-letter format, just like any professional correspondence.Say Thank You.Include Your Resume.Use Sample Letters to Guide Your Writing.Edit and Proofread Before Sending.

How to request a job transfer Start with why you are requesting the transfer. Be specific about your reasoning and your timeline for when you need this transfer. Include your background with the company. Remember that this letter should display how the company will also benefit from your transfer.Make your argument.
